Source: The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48
Brother-in-law
	Brother-in-law \Broth"er-in-law`\, n.; pl. Brothers-in-law.
   The brother of one's husband or wife; also, the husband of
   one's sister; sometimes, the husband of one's wife's sister.
   [1913 Webster]

Source: WordNet (r) 2.0
Brother-in-law
	brother-in-law
     n : a brother by marriage
     [also: brothers-in-law (pl)]

Source: Bouvier's Law Dictionary, Revised 6th Ed (1856)
Brother-in-law
	BROTHER-IN-LAW, domestic relat. The brother of a wife, or the husband of a 
sister. There is no relationship, in the former case, between the husband 
and the brother-in-law, nor in the latter, between the brother and the 
husband of the sister; there is only affinity between them. See Vaughan's 
Rep. 302, 329.
